Abstract

This study was performed to prepare layered double hydroxides/polylactic acid composite antibacterial film and synthesize a kind of broad-spectrum antibacterial material, so as to provide a broader application prospect in the field of food packaging. ZnAl-LDH and p-hydroxybenzoic (PHBA) acid were used as antibacterial materials, PHBA was inserted into the precursor of ZnAl-LDH by calcination and reduction method, and the obtained ZnAl-PHBA-LDH could be prepared with different concentrations of ZnAl-PHBA-LDH/polylactic acid(ZPL/PLA) by solvent volatile method. The apparent morphology, mechanical properties, antibacterial properties and degradation properties of the film were studied. It showed the overall appearance of ZPL/PLA was good. And as the concentration of ZnAl-PHBA-LDH increased, the tensile strength and Young's modulus increased, and the elongation at break decreased gradually. When the addition amount of ZnAl-PHbA-LDH was 15%, ZPL/PLA had a strong antibacterial effect against Staph aureus and Candida albicans at 12.35 mm and 11.24 mm, respectively, and ZPL/PLA could degrade normally under natural conditions. It is concluded that ZPL / PLA is a new type of environmental protection antibacterial material with good antibacterial properties.
